About

Kounterfeit Records is a small indie label based in North Carolina, USA, formed circa 2003. Mainly aimed at electronic pop,it served as the label home for the band Wedlock, Richmond, VA based singer Bryanna Rain, and most recently Celadon Candy.

 

 

 

Paul Allgood and Jason Bowden make up the Durham, NC based Celadon Candy. They first began collaborating together as bandmates in a previous incarnation of Allgood's band Wedlock in 2008. Before his departure, Bowden remixed two of Wedlock singles, "Still Unsatisfied," and "Reverend Charisma." After becoming dissatisfied with his revolving line -up, Allgood reconnected with Bowden. As a result, their 2010 debut entitled "cc:" was released October 5th on Kounterfeit records. The same work was released to CD in November.

 

 

 

   Bryanna Rain is a vocalist based out of Richmond,VA. Her 2009-2010 debut, The Blameless EP,wasreleased on Kounterfeit Records. The last Wedlock line up consisting of Paul Allgood, Baxter Smith, and Lee Whitsel aided in both writing and production. Celadon Candy was also aided by her backing vocals for their EP. She's also the author of Don't Judge A Book By It's Cover. Even as a current art school attendee, she has plans for writing and releasing an eventual full-length studio effort.

 

 

 

Until its self-imposed hiatus in 2010, Wedlock was an electronic pop outfit primarily based out of Chapel Hill,NC. They were best known for combining new disco, digital funk, high energy live instrumentation, and outspoken lyrics. Through the duration of several singles, Eps, and two full length studio albums, the line up experienced several configurations all revolving around lead vocalist and songwriter Paul Allgood, who eventually went on to form Celadon Candy with previous bandmate Jason Bowden after Wedlock's Witnesses EP was issued in August.
